| Common Name | 2-oxo-1-[(1s,6s)-2,2,6-trimethyl-6-[3-(2-oxo-5h-furan-3-yl)propanoyl]cyclohexyl]butyl acetate |
|---|
| Description | CHEMBL3234605 belongs to the class of organic compounds known as terpene lactones. These are prenol lipids containing a lactone ring. 2-oxo-1-[(1s,6s)-2,2,6-trimethyl-6-[3-(2-oxo-5h-furan-3-yl)propanoyl]cyclohexyl]butyl acetate is found in Lagopsis supina. Based on a literature review very few articles have been published on CHEMBL3234605. |
